How they compare
Djibouti currently reports 2.1% against 0.9% in Libya, a difference of 1.2%.
That makes Djibouti's figure about 2.2 times Libya's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Djibouti has been ahead every year.
Djibouti ranks 3rd and Libya ranks 4th of 41 countries.

About this data
Net income refers to receipts and payments of employee compensation paid to nonresident workers and investment income (receipts and payments on direct investment, portfolio investment, other investments, and receipts on reserve assets). Income derived from the use of intangible assets is recorded under business services.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
